The Value Proposition
Utilizing mass timber will only ever make sense if there is enough value in it.
Beyond the constructability benefits of mass timber (already mentioned speed of construction, accelerated schedule, reduced manpower requirements), there are other benefits to consider.
Mass timber provides lower embodied carbon and carbon sequestration benefits along with biophilic benefits.
The aesthetics of mass timber also creates market differentiation in saturated real estate markets.

What is Mass Timber?
Mass timber structures are comprised of engineered wood components prefabricated off-site in a controlled factory environment, where they are precisely manufactured in tight tolerances to meet project specifications.
Components are then shipped to site and often installed directly into place from the truck or staging area.
This methodology capitalizes on speed of construction, less manpower and reduced construction project life cycles.
This system enables projects to also utilize additional prefabricated assemblies including facades, HVAC systems and bathroom pods for increased quality, faster construction and less carrying costs.
Know Your Options
Mass timber is not always the best material for every project.
Conversely, mass timber is not necessarily an “all or nothing” proposition.
If you build with mass timber, you can also incorporate concrete or steel into the structure.
Understanding how mass timber best fits within a project, and how it complements other components, can be the difference between mass timber being part of the thoughtfully designed solution or just another wasted opportunity.
